History: began in the pre-1950s as a mostly european phenomenon in film literary works such as frankenstein had already been present since the 1800s, silent-era science fiction: Metropolis (1927) drama exploring the exploitation of the working-class in the industrial age. Still a beautiful film today because they spent so much money on artists and special effects available to them at this time. The genre began reflecting the newly technological age, dilemmas of global militarization, and us nationalism. Their special effects were ambitious yet films did always achieve the suspension of disbelief. Monsters were at times analogous with communists invading the united. Utopian and dystopian films in context of space travel, proliferation of computers and the consequences they held for humanity/civilization.
